Output 6acc34b1ea8784ff60ebf029f32d86aafb9c158caa852b1ae63f2a37b0f6bb51:2

value
11250797
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 43e615044dc27923df2425ea412aa9a0661e3676 OP_EQUALVERIFY OP_CHECKSIG
address
17C1uEkF2yDAMecdFdPjEBVmuYSPubLmiS
transaction
6acc34b1ea8784ff60ebf029f32d86aafb9c158caa852b1ae63f2a37b0f6bb51
spent
true